Artist's Description

M'al'el dunes, constantly moving, reforming, shifting to the whims of gravity and wind on the northern coast of California seems here to have taken a stand, if only briefly.

About Jon Exley

Jon Exley

Having visited Humboldt County Ca since 1981, I've now lived here since 2010. The north coast of California is as varied as it gets in terms of outdoor terrain, weather, classic architecture and animal life. It also harbors some interesting humans including artists who make their home here and express their vision here. We live in an extraordinary environment which begs us to advance the visual expression that it already provides for free; one that asks us to be part of the collective interpretation. I spend my time mostly on outdoor photography where I search for personality in objects, buildings, nature or scenes and enjoy especially those that present an unusual viewpoint.
